Which One Lasts Longer Edt Or Edp. With a higher concentration, edp is stronger and lasts longer. Next up is eau de parfum (edp). As it turns out, the distinction between eau de parfum formulas and their eau de toilette counterparts is clear and simple. The difference between an eau de toilette and an eau de parfum lies in the amount of fragrance oil. One of the primary distinctions between edp and edt lies in their concentration of perfume oil. Due to its higher concentration, edp generally lasts longer—6 to 8. That is certainly a step up from eau de toilette, which means that you’ll be getting a much longer lasting experience. Edts are airier and fresher, while edps are denser, richer, and longer lasting. Edts are more diffusive, while edps sit closer to the skin. Edp typically contains a higher concentration, ranging from 15% to 20%, while edt usually contains.
